Abstract:
A new experimental method is proposed for determining the effective absorptivity of a metal under pulsed laser radiation. The method is based on solving an axisymmetric boundary-value heat-conduction problem for a half-space with the use of metallographically measured sizes of the polymorphic-transformation zone in the irradiated material. The method is tested on single-crystal cobalt and St.45 steel samples.
